Target data

Function

Promotes microtubule assembly and stability, and might be involved in the establishment and maintenance of neuronal polarity (PubMed:21985311). The C-terminus binds axonal microtubules while the N-terminus binds neural plasma membrane components, suggesting that tau functions as a linker protein between both (PubMed:21985311, PubMed:32961270). Axonal polarity is predetermined by TAU/MAPT localization (in the neuronal cell) in the domain of the cell body defined by the centrosome. The short isoforms allow plasticity of the cytoskeleton whereas the longer isoforms may preferentially play a role in its stabilization.

Specificity

This product do not work in cell lines, and is unsuitable for mouse IHC.
This antibody recognized mouse Tau (phospho T58), corresponding to human Tau (phospho T69).

  • Immunohistochemistry (Formalin/PFA-fixed paraffin-embedded sections) - Anti-Tau (phospho T69) antibody [EPR29149-92] (ab322410), expandable thumbnail

    Immunohistochemistry (Formalin/PFA-fixed paraffin-embedded sections) - Anti-Tau (phospho T69) antibody [EPR29149-92] (ab322410)

    Immunohistochemical analysis of paraffin-embedded Human Alzheimer's disease brain tissue labeling Tau (phospho T69) with ab322410 at 1/2000 (0.258 ug/ml) dilution, followed by a ready to use LeicaDS9800 (Bond™ Polymer Refine Detection).

    Positive staining on plaque of human Alzheimer's disease brain without alkaline phosphatase treatment (image A). No signal was detected when tissues were treated with alkaline phosphatase (image B).

    The section was incubated with ab322410 for 30 mins at room temperature.

    The immunostaining was performed on a Leica Biosystems BOND® RX instrument

    Counterstained with Hematoxylin.

    Secondary antibody only control: Secondary antibody is a ready to use LeicaDS9800 (Bond™ Polymer Refine Detection).

    Heat mediated antigen retrieval was performed with Tris-EDTA buffer (pH 9.0, Epitope Retrieval Solution2) for 20 mins
